Kamala Harris visits Guatemala; Efforts to strengthen relationship with the Country
Kamala Harris travels to Guatemala, the first official foreign travel after taking her position as Vice President of the USA. The trio intends to strengthen America’s bonds with the country in Central America and discuss the country’s mutual difficulties.
Out of the topics of discussion, the first being migration of people in large numbers from Central America. The Vice President and her team have worked on the issue in details and want to collectively with Guatemalan officials, come to a solution for it.
Another problem that needs to be tackled together is that of Corruption. “Corruption really does sap the wealth of any country, and in Central America is at a scale where it is a large percentage of GDP across the region. We see corruption as one of the most important root causes to be dealt with,” says Ricardo Zuniga, a career member of the U.S. Senior Foreign Service and the Special Envoy for the Northern Triangle who accompanied Vice President Harris in her meetings.
